I have about 10 diff freeze dried sd starters from around the world I can resurrect to create tasty sd loaves. I purchase organic wheat varieties whole grain, fresh grind them in a wheat grinder attachment for my kitchen aide mixer ,andautolease the sifted flour in whey overnight before creating the most healthy mouthwatering bread I have ever eaten. It can take up to 3 days from start to finish, but the time taken is well worth the flavor and texture of the end result. More ...
